Alleged Murder: Court Remands 15-Year-Old, Pending Legal Advice

An Abeokuta Magistrates’ Court on Tuesday ordered that a 15-year-old boy, be remanded in correctional centre for allegedly killing a female student.

The police charged the minor with murder.

Magistrate Dehinde Dipeolu, who did not take the plea of the minor, ordered that he be remanded for 30 days in the Boaster Home Correctional Centre pending legal advice from the Director of Public Prosecution (DPP).

Dipeolu adjourned the case until July 16 for mention.

Earlier, the Prosecution Counsel, Insp. Olu-Balogun Lawrence, told the court that the minor committed the offence on Feb. 24 at about 1:30 p.m., at Nawair ud-deen Grammar School area in Abeokuta.

Lawrence said the 15-year-old, beat the 14-year-old girl to death.

He said the boy and the deceased were students of Rev. Kuti Memorial Grammar School and Nawiar ud- Deen Grammar school.

Lawrence said the minor accosted the victim on her way home from school and asked her to be his girlfriend but she refused.

“As a result of the beating, the victim was taken to the General Hospital at Ijaye for treatment and was later transfered to the Federal Medical Center Abeokuta, where she died,” he said

Lawrence said that the offence contravened the provisions of sections 316 and, 319(1) of the Criminal Code, Law of Ogun, 2006.(NAN)
